I had just moved my 240 from the area I use to change the oil to its normal spot in the driveway when I decided to come in the house for a quick drink of ice tea. I have an antique shop in my barn and noticed some customers pulling up at which time I went out the back door to offer my assistance. Right away I noticed the 240 was NOT where I parked it. It had rolled down my driveway and was nose first in the ditch on the other side of the road, blocking the east bound lane of a very busy road. Some of you have been here so you guys know how flat my driveway is. Just shows how good the wheel bearings are. Luckily nobody was coming from either direction so no harm done.

Moral is ALWAYS use the emergency brake, especially with a stick. I don't know how I did not plus I left it in neutral. Senior moment I guess.
